DNA evidence is becoming more and more prevalent in criminal proceedings. Social demand for better scientific evidence is changing legislation, creating an enormous backlog of cases. Suspects and convicted criminals want testing by an unbiased lab to prove their innocence. Law enforcement sometimes needs cases handled quickly, which is often impossible for overburdened government crime labs. DNA testing is commonly used in family-based immigration cases in which a legal permanent U.S. resident or U.S. citizen wishes to sponsor their relatives for admission into the United States. In order to do so, the sponsor and their relative must provide proof of their relationship. Since DNA testing is the most accurate method to prove a biological relationship, many immigration attorneys and U.S. embassies now commonly use DNA testing for immigration purposes.

DNA Extraction and Profile
The lab will extract DNA sample from a suspected stain such as one of the ones listed to the left to determine the DNA profile. This test will show if there is a male fraction and or a female fraction of DNA in the stain.
Evidentiary Testing
This test compares the unknown DNA found in the extraction test to the left to an evidence sample provided by the client. Normally the client will supply a piece of gum, cigarette, toothbrush or a cheek swab from the person suspected of being the DNA donor.
